The Nightingale Declaration for a Healthy World by 2020 facilitates worldwide
signature commitment of this declaration. All nurses and concerned citizens are invited to to visit
www.NightingaleDeclaration.net. This site introduces
both a personal declaration and United Nations Resolutions for an "International Year of the Nurse" in 2010 and a
"UN Decade for a Healthy World" in 2011 until 2020. To encourage the adoption of these UN Resolutions by the UN General Assembly
in 2008 and 2009, individual signatures of the Declaration are invited from millions of nurses, devoted,
locally-globally, to the health of all humanity. These signatures of worldwide commitment by nurses, other health
workers and concerned citizens will help build a grassroots-to-global foundation of support for these UN Resolutions
and an Action Plan to implement them, locally, nationally and internationally. Initial Sponsors include ANA, STTI,
American Association of Critical Care Nurses, University of Minnesota School of Nursing, Decision Critical, Inc.,
and Nurse-Theorist Dr. Jean Watson. For details and to sign this Declaration, go to
